
Valutazione delle migliori piattaforme e plugin per creare slot HTML5 sicure e compatibili
Principi di sicurezza e compatibilità nelle piattaforme di sviluppo di slot HTML5
Normative e standard internazionali che garantiscono la sicurezza dei giochi online
Per garantire la sicurezza dei giochi online, inclusi gli slot HTML5, è fondamentale rispettare normative e standard internazionali come le direttive dell’International Organization for Standardization (ISO) e le linee guida dell’eCOGRA. Queste organizzazioni stabiliscono requisiti rigidi per la protezione dei dati, la trasparenza dei giochi e l’integrità delle operazioni. Ad esempio, la conformità allo standard ISO/IEC 27001 assicura un sistema di gestione della sicurezza delle informazioni efficace. Inoltre, molte giurisdizioni richiedono licenze rilasciate da enti regolatori come l’UK Gambling Commission o il Malta Gaming Authority, che verificano anche la sicurezza delle piattaforme.
Le piattaforme e i plugin che rispettano tali normative offrono un livello di sicurezza elevato, proteggendo sia i giocatori che gli operatori da frodi e attacchi informatici.
Come verificare la compatibilità cross-browser e dispositivi mobili
La compatibilità cross-browser e con dispositivi mobili è essenziale per offrire un’esperienza utente senza interruzioni. Per verificarla, si utilizza un insieme di strumenti e metodologie come il testing con browser come Chrome, Firefox, Safari e Edge, e dispositivi diversi tra smartphone e tablet. Strumenti come BrowserStack permettono di simulare l’aspetto e le funzionalità degli slot su numerosi dispositivi e browser senza doverli possedere tutti fisicamente.
Un esempio pratico è la verifica del funzionamento di un plugin HTML5 su dispositivi iOS e Android, assicurando che le animazioni, le interazioni e le performance siano ottimali su ogni piattaforma.
Best practice per prevenire vulnerabilità e attacchi informatici
Per prevenire vulnerabilità, le piattaforme devono adottare pratiche come l’implementazione di HTTPS per cifrare tutte le comunicazioni, l’uso di firewall applicativi e sistemi di intrusion detection. È importante aggiornare regolarmente i plugin e le componenti software, applicare patch di sicurezza e utilizzare tecniche di sanificazione degli input per prevenire attacchi di tipo SQL injection o cross-site scripting (XSS).
Un esempio concreto è l’uso di Content Security Policy (CSP) per limitare le risorse che possono essere caricate, riducendo fortemente il rischio di attacchi via script dannoso.
Caratteristiche essenziali delle piattaforme per slot HTML5 affidabili
Supporto per standard HTML5 e API avanzate
Le piattaforme più affidabili devono supportare pienamente gli standard HTML5, garantendo compatibilità con tutte le funzionalità moderne come canvas, audio/video e WebGL. L’uso di API avanzate, come Web Audio API e WebSocket, permette di creare slot con grafica ricca, suoni immersivi e comunicazioni in tempo reale, migliorando l’interattività e l’engagement dei giocatori.
Ad esempio, alcune piattaforme integrano API per la generazione di numeri casuali certificata, fondamentale per garantire la corretta casualità dei risultati e la trasparenza.
Facilità di integrazione con sistemi di pagamento e gestione utenti
Una piattaforma affidabile deve offrire API e strumenti per integrare facilmente sistemi di pagamento sicuri, come gateway di pagamento conformi PCI DSS, e sistemi di gestione utenti che supportano autenticazioni multifattore e gestione delle sessioni. La semplicità di integrazione consente di creare un ecosistema coeso, migliorando l’esperienza di gioco e la sicurezza delle transazioni.
Per esempio, molte piattaforme forniscono plugin o SDK per l’integrazione con sistemi di wallet elettronici come PayPal, Skrill o Neteller.
Strumenti di analisi e monitoraggio delle performance
Le piattaforme devono offrire strumenti di analisi, come dashboard di monitoraggio in tempo reale, che consentano di valutare le prestazioni del gioco, identificare anomalie e ottimizzare le strategie di marketing. L’uso di strumenti come Google Analytics o soluzioni proprietarie permette di raccogliere dati su tassi di conversione, tempo di gioco e comportamenti degli utenti, migliorando sia la sicurezza che la user experience.
Analisi comparativa dei plugin più diffusi per lo sviluppo di slot HTML5
Plugin open source vs soluzioni proprietarie: pro e contro
I plugin open source, come PhaserJS o CreateJS, offrono grande flessibilità, comunità attiva e costi ridotti, ma richiedono competenze tecniche avanzate per garantire sicurezza e aggiornamenti tempestivi. D’altra parte, le soluzioni proprietarie, come i plugin offerti da Microgaming o NetEnt, sono spesso più facili da integrare, supportate da team dedicati e garantiscono aggiornamenti regolari, ma comportano costi di licenza più elevati.
Un esempio pratico è l’uso di PhaserJS, che permette di sviluppare slot HTML5 altamente personalizzati, ma necessita di implementazioni aggiuntive per la sicurezza.
Valutazione delle funzionalità offerte e aggiornamenti recenti
| Plugin | Funzionalità principali | Ultimo aggiornamento | Compatibilità |
|---|---|---|---|
| PhaserJS | Animazioni, fisica, audio | Settembre 2023 | Web, mobile |
| Unity WebGL | Grafica 3D, interattività avanzata | Agosto 2023 | Web, desktop |
| Microgaming SDK | Integrazione facile, sicurezza certificata | Luglio 2023 | Web, mobile |
La scelta del plugin deve considerare le funzionalità richieste, la frequenza di aggiornamento e la compatibilità con l’ambiente di sviluppo.
Compatibilità con piattaforme di gestione di contenuti e CMS
Per facilitare l’integrazione e la gestione dei contenuti, i plugin devono essere compatibili con CMS popolari come WordPress, Joomla o Drupal. Ad esempio, plugin come WP Casino integrate direttamente in WordPress permettono di creare slot HTML5 facilmente, con sistemi di gestione dei contenuti già consolidati.
Questa compatibilità permette di aggiornare facilmente i giochi, monitorare le performance e implementare nuove funzionalità senza dover rivedere tutto il sistema, anche approfittando di offerte come billionaire spin bonus senza deposito.
Impatto delle scelte tecnologiche sulla user experience e sulla sicurezza
Ottimizzazione delle performance per ridurre i tempi di caricamento
Le performance influenzano direttamente la soddisfazione degli utenti e la loro permanenza. L’uso di tecniche come lazy loading, compressione delle risorse e caching avanzato riduce i tempi di caricamento. Per esempio, l’ottimizzazione delle immagini SVG e l’uso di CDN (Content Delivery Network) garantiscono una risposta rapida anche in ambienti con alta affluenza.
Un esempio pratico è la riduzione dei tempi di caricamento di un slot da 5 secondi a meno di 2 secondi, migliorando notevolmente l’engagement.
Implementazione di meccanismi di crittografia e autenticazione
Per proteggere dati sensibili, come credenziali e transazioni, è essenziale implementare crittografia end-to-end e sistemi di autenticazione robusti. L’adozione di protocolli TLS, autenticazione multifattore e token di sessione contribuisce a prevenire accessi non autorizzati e frodi.
Un esempio è l’uso di OAuth 2.0 per gestire l’accesso alle API, garantendo che solo utenti autorizzati possano interagire con le funzionalità critiche.
Personalizzazione dell’interfaccia senza compromettere la sicurezza
Le piattaforme devono permettere personalizzazioni estetiche e funzionali mantenendo elevati standard di sicurezza. L’uso di template sicuri, validati e aggiornati consente di creare interfacce attraenti, senza esporre vulnerabilità come script dannosi o injection.
Ad esempio, l’adozione di framework come React o Vue.js, con pratiche di sanitizzazione, permette di ottenere interfacce personalizzate e sicure.
“La scelta della piattaforma e dei plugin giusti fa la differenza tra un gioco sicuro, affidabile e una esperienza utente coinvolgente.”